Tax-lot Definition
noun
(accounting, taxation, US) A grouping of security holdings in an account used for enabling the calculation and treatment of the securities for tax compliance and reporting.
Wiktionary
(accounting, real estate, US) An parcel of real property on which property taxes are levied.
